44-ruthenium-100

Total Cross Section
  • at 0.0253 eV = 11.50 b
  • Maxwell avg. at 0.0253 eV = 10.92 b
  • at 14 MeV = 4.537 b
  • Fission spectrum avg. = 5.611 b
  • g-factor = 1.0719
Elastic Scattering Cross Section
  • at 0.0253 eV = 6.465 b
  • Maxwell avg. at 0.0253 eV = 6.465 b
  • at 14 MeV = 2.567 b
  • Fission spectrum avg. = 4.386 b
  • g-factor = 1.1283
Total Inelastic Cross Section
  • at 14 MeV = 471.0 mb
  • Fission spectrum avg. = 1.166 b
(n,2n) Cross Section
  • at 14 MeV = 1.472 b
  • Fission spectrum avg. = 871.4 micro barn
(n,3n) Cross Section
  • Fission spectrum avg. = 0.2665 micro barn
(n,na) Cross Section
  • at 14 MeV = 2.303 mb
  • Fission spectrum avg. = 0.5943 micro barn
(n,np) Cross Section
  • at 14 MeV = 1.159 mb
  • Fission spectrum avg. = 0.2855 micro barn
(n,nd) Cross Section
  • Fission spectrum avg. = 1.065160e-12 b
Radiative Capture Cross Section
  • at 0.0253 eV = 5.022 b
  • Maxwell avg. at 0.0253 eV = 4.452 b
  • Resonance integral = 11.19 b
  • at 14 MeV = 1.053 mb
  • Fission spectrum avg. = 55.92 mb
  • g-factor = 1.0002
(n,p) Cross Section
  • at 14 MeV = 13.88 mb
  • Fission spectrum avg. = 18.43 micro barn
(n,d) Cross Section
  • at 14 MeV = 120.0 micro barn
  • Fission spectrum avg. = 0.04843 micro barn
(n,t) Cross Section
  • at 14 MeV = 0.9419 micro barn
  • Fission spectrum avg. = 0.004826 micro barn
(n,alpha) Cross Section
  • at 14 MeV = 8.501 mb
  • Fission spectrum avg. = 69.80 micro barn
XS averaged from JENDL3.2 ,Courtesy of T.Nakagawa at JAERI
